### Changelog 2.9.0 — Tallyvane Sidecar

Renamed `AGG_TOKEN` to reflect its actual role as the push-gateway credential; the old name is no longer read. Release manager: all deployments must update their env files before rolling 2.9.0, since the sidecar now fails fast on a missing value rather than degrading to local-only aggregation. Confirm each environment's file carries the renamed variable, set on the line directly after this entry.

sealed setting: ARCHIVE_KEY3=c1f

## Environments: Pondhaven Health Checks

Each Pondhaven environment sits behind the Gatewell load balancer, which probes the health endpoint every few seconds. Staging uses shorter intervals than production so reviewers can observe failover quickly. A node failing three consecutive probes is drained, not killed. The probe parameters for each environment are defined in the configuration below.

service settings:
holix:
  log_level: debug
  metrics_host: metrics.holix.qorvelsys.internal
  pin: 5386
  pool_size: 16

CI note: Brokerly upgrade fallout

Heads up — after bumping the Thrumline message broker from 6.x to 7.0, the integration stage started flaking on consumer-group rebalances. Turns out 7.0 changed the default session timeout, and our test harness was racing it. We've pinned the timeout in the harness config, and the pipeline's been green for six consecutive runs since. Safe to include in the next release train, I'd say. The first fully green run after the fix carries the identifier below.

trace token, kajeg-tadup: htk31_ea4436123ab4c9e337062126feef2c5

# LocaleHarvest Env Vars

Hey support folks — when the `extract-strings` script fails for a customer of Quillbranch, it's almost always env config. The script crawls the Lanternfish UI repo, pulls translatable strings, and pushes them to the TransWeave service. It needs `LH_SOURCE_DIR` pointing at the checkout and `LH_LOCALE=en-base` for the reference language. Both are harmless to share in tickets. The upload step, though, needs an auth credential that must never go in a ticket. In your local `.env`, add this line:

env line for yahaf-kageg: VAULT_KEY5=978f5